(Less than one accident in four resulted in totaled aircraft, however.)Īlmost 1,000 Army planes disappeared en route from the US to foreign climes. They average 1,170 aircraft accidents per month- nearly 40 a day. They were the result of 52,651 aircraft accidents (6,039 involving fatalities) in 45 months. Ĥ3,000 planes lost overseas, including 23,000 in combat.Īccording to the AAF Statistical Digest, in less than four years (December 1941- August 1945), the US Army Air Forces lost 14,903 pilots, aircrew and assorted personnel plus 13,873 airplanes - inside the continental United States. This listing of some of the aircraft facts gives a bit of insight to it.Ģ76,000 aircraft manufactured in the US. ![]() Most Americans who were not adults during WWII have no understanding of the magnitude of it. Aside from the figures on aircraft, consider this statement from the article: On average 6600 American service men died per MONTH, during WWII (about 220 a day).
